Why is a fixed limit better than uncapped frames?

Many gamers believe unlocking everything gives the best results. In practice, uncapped settings force your GPU to work at maximum capacity constantly. This creates heat and power spikes. When the engine struggles, you see screen tearing or sudden drops in frame rates right when you need them most. Setting a cap stabilizes power delivery and keeps your system temperature lower.

This stability is the core of roblox fps unlocker 84 competitive gameplay smoothness. You might have 100 fps available, but holding steady at 84 ensures every movement is processed consistently. What hardware limitations should I watch for?

Your setup dictates how well any software works. An older integrated graphics chip may struggle to sustain 84 fps with advanced lighting effects enabled. It is better to lower graphical quality settings than to leave the frame rate unlocked. For example, turn off bloom or reduce shadow details until the game runs smoothly.

Achieving the right setup requires attention to detail

To maximize your advantage, follow a logical sequence of adjustments rather than guessing. Start by testing your base frame rate without the unlocker installed. Note where the graph dips. Then apply the unlocker and observe if the dips improve or get worse.

  • Test Monitor Settings: Ensure Windows is set to 84 Hz in display properties.
  • Close Background Apps: Stop browsers or chat apps from eating memory while you queue.
  • Verify Game Engine: Some modes like VR require different handling than standard Roblox.
  • Check Network Quality: Low FPS cannot fix lag caused by a bad internet connection.

Finally, test your changes in a training mode before joining ranked matches. Consistency builds confidence in your aim. Adjust settings until the game feels responsive without burning out your hardware components.
